3 He opened the dores of the house of the Lorde in the fyrst yere & fyrst moneth of hys raygne, & he repayred them.
4 And he brought in the prestes & the Leuites & geathered them together in to the easte strete:
5 & sayde vnto them. Heare me ye Leuites: purifye youre selues & halow the house of the Lorde God of your fathers, & bringe out the fylthinesse out of the holy place.
6 For oure fathers haue trespaced & done euel fauoredly in the eyes of the Lord oure God: and haue forsaken hym, and turned awaye theyre faces from the habitacion of the Lorde and turned to theyr backes.
7 And besyde that they haue shut vp the dores of the porche and quenched the lampes and haue nether burned cense nor offered burntofferinges in the holy place vnto the God of Israel.
8 Wherfore the wrath of the Lord fell on Iuda & Ierusalem: & he skatered them & made them so thynne that men hisse at yt, euen as ye se with youre eyes.
9 For se, oure fathers were ouer throwen with the swerde & oure sonnes oure daughters and oure wiues were caried awaye captiue for the same cause.
10 Now haue I in my hert to stryke a couenaunt with the Lorde God of Israel: that his wrath maye cease.
11 Now therfore my sonnes be not neclygent: for the Lorde hath chosen you to stande before hym, and for to minystre and burne offerynges to hym.
